Since making her surprise return to WWE at the 2023 Royal Rumble, Chelsea Green has transformed herself into one of the most entertaining acts on the roster. Known for her comedic “Karen” persona, Green has found championship success with two Women’s United States Title reigns and a run with the AAA Mixed Tag Team Championships. In a new interview with The National News, Green opened up about her journey and the creative process that helped her find her niche.
Green credited her character work as the key to her longevity this time around. “I quickly realized when I got back to WWE that my niche and what made me special was my character work, so that’s what I want to be remembered for,” she said. She also praised the collaborative nature of the WWE writing team, noting that the “machine” behind her helps keep the character fresh and entertaining every week.
When asked about a potential on-screen reunion with her real-life husband Matt Cardona, Green was surprisingly indifferent, stating she loves her current trajectory and wouldn’t want to ruin it just for the sake of working together. She did, however, have a specific vision for her ultimate dream match. “It would be a triple threat match in Canada. Me versus Nattie versus Trish Stratus,” she revealed. With her character stronger than ever, a showdown with fellow Canadians Natalya and Trish Stratus isn’t out of the realm of possibility.
